Checkpoints will be set up throughout Gloucestershire in a bid to reduce unnecessary travel.
Police will be engaging with motorists to establish why they are travelling and explain the risks to public health.
They will ask road users to consider if they need to travel and encourage them to return home.
If they refuse to take the advice on board, enforcement will be used but only as a last resort.
